Conditional Perfect / Conditionnel passé of the French verb jurer
The Conditional Perfect / Conditionnel passé tense conjugations for the French verb jurer, along with their English translations.Verb phrases
Conditional Perfect / Conditionnel passé The French Conditional Perfect (the past conditional) or Conditionnel passé is made with the conditional tense of avoir or être and the past participle of the verb. The past participle agrees with the subject for verbs that take être, or with the direct object for verbs that take avoir. | Scored | |

j'aurais juré | I would have sworn | |
tu aurais juré | you would have sworn | |
il aurait juré | he would have sworn | |
elle aurait juré | she would have sworn | |
nous aurions juré | we would have sworn | |
vous auriez juré | you would have sworn | |
ils auraient juré | they would have sworn | |
elles auraient juré | they would have sworn |
